HOBOKEN, N.J. (September 30, 2016) – The Stevens Institute of Technology field hockey team will look to stay unbeaten in the Empire 8 when it hosts Nazareth Saturday afternoon.
GAME INFO
Game time is set for 2 p.m. at the De Baun Athletic Complex in Hoboken.
LAST TIME OUT
Five different Ducks scored goals Wednesday afternoon in a 5-0 win over Drew in Hoboken.
SCOUTING REPORT
Naz brings a 1-9 mark into the weekend, including a 0-4 record in E8 play. Jennifer Hilts leads the team with four goals, while Kimber Nuse has 164 saves in the cage.
WHERE THEY STAND
Stevens is in a three-way tie with St. John Fisher and Washington and Jefferson for first place in the E8 with 3-0 records.

TOP DUCKS
Senior
Nolie Prouty leads the Ducks with 14 points off five goals and four assists, while juniors
Katti Thomasian and
Cassidy O'Hearn are second in scoring with four each.
SPREADING IT OUT
Eleven different Ducks have scored goals this season, while seven have scored at least three.
TEAMWORK
Senior
Emily Stukenborg and freshman
Darci Rota combined for the shutout Wednesday for the second time this season. Rota has made four appearances so far in her rookie season, and has yet to allow a goal.
HOME SWEET HOBOKEN
Stevens is 5-0 at home this season, winning by a combined margin of 22-4.
